OREANDA-NEWS. July 13, 2010. Concorde Capital released daily Ukrainian market view:

Ukraine’s UX index lost 0.43% yesterday to 1,974.77, closing out a fourth consecutive session in the red, even as most other bourses in Western Europe and Russia were positive (FTSE +0.66%, MICEX +1.67%, RTS +1.98%). Total equity turnover on the UX plummeted to UAH 41.4 mln (vs. previous five-day average of UAH 73.1 mln). Ukrnafta (UNAF UK) continued to anchor the index, sliding 0.83% on an index-leading volume of UAH 6.1 mln and 223 trades. Alchevsk Iron & Steel (ALMK UK) was one of the day’s worst performers, dropping 1.90% on UAH 5.3 mln and 140 trades. The PFTS made 0.16% in yesterday’s session to 795.20. On the interbank forex market, the hryvnya strengthened slightly to UAH/USD 7.9025.
